What's Happening?
A Boeing whistleblower, Ed Pierson, has raised concerns about the investigation into the crash of an Air India Boeing 787 Dreamliner in Ahmedabad, which resulted in the deaths of over 260 people. Pierson cautions against prematurely attributing the crash to pilot
error without thoroughly examining potential systemic failures in the aircraft's complex electrical systems. He highlights long-standing issues within Boeing's 787 program, including manufacturing pressures and quality control lapses that could have contributed to the crash. Pierson criticizes the focus on pilot actions, arguing that it risks overlooking deeper manufacturing and electrical issues that may have played a role in the accident.

What's Next?
The investigation into the crash is ongoing, with coordination expected between India's investigators and the U.S. National Transportation Safety Board. The findings could lead to regulatory changes and increased scrutiny of Boeing's manufacturing practices. There may also be calls for more comprehensive safety checks and transparency in the aviation industry to prevent similar incidents in the future.
